Highlights
Are people in Pensacola older or younger than people in Gallipolis?
- The Median Age in Pensacola is 3.1 years younger than in Gallipolis.

Are housing costs cheaper in Pensacola or Gallipolis?
- Pensacola housing costs are 79.5% more expensive than Gallipolis hous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Pensacola or Gallipolis?
- The average commute for residents of Pensacola is 9.1 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Gallipolis.

Things to do in Pensacola?
Pensacola, Florida is an idyllic coastal city and a popular tourist destination. The city features breathtaking beaches, historic attractions and plenty of shopping and dining options. With its close proximity to the Gulf of Mexico and its temperate climate, Pensacola is the perfect place to enjoy outdoor activities like fishing and boating. The city also has a vibrant arts scene, with several theaters and galleries showcasing local talent. Home to numerous museums and historical sites from downtown Pensacola to Fort Pickens State Park, this city is steeped in culture with something to offer for everyone.
